Research Interests

* Targeted drug delivery systems
* Lipid based drug delivery particles (nanoparticles, liposomes, microbubbles, etc)
* High resolution molecular imaging for small animal imaging
* Validation methods for drug delivery techniques
* Micro-encapsulation methods
